WASHINGTON WATCH: IS PRESIDENT CLINTON IN TOUCH WITH U.S.?
Wednesday, October 12, 1994
Bill Clinton kicked off the final month before mid-term elections lambasting Congressional Republicans in a televised news conference last Friday. Arguing that the country is on the right track, he blamed Republicans for upsetting his legislative agenda by adopting a strategy to "stop it, slow it, kill it or just talk it to death."
